Salman and Aamir strike a deal

Did Salman Khan and Aamir Khan strike a barter deal between them when it came to four of their upcoming biggies? That's the question making rounds of the industry ever since last couple of days brought around interesting development w.r.t. arrival of DHUAAN, EK THA TIGER, DHOOM 3 and the newest entrant DABANGG 2.
"It had seemed like Salman doing a favour to Aamir when he vacated his June slot for his DHUAAN and moved EK THA TIGER to Eid. However it seems like there was a lot more happening in the background, what with Aamir vacating his patent Christmas slot by moving ahead DHOOM 3. It is quite obvious that there was a deal struck between the two Khans as DABANGG 2 now comes next Christmas," says a senior filmmaker.
Guess this is what further reinforces friendly relationship that the two Khans share since despite the two biggies that moves belonged to Yash Raj Films, the production house that seldom changes its release plans, everything was done amicably.
When contacted, Arbaaz Khan, who is producing and directing DABANGG 2, didn't deny the possibility of such deal being struck. However he stayed on a neutral line and said, "May be something like this would have been discussed. All I can tell you is that 'bhai' called up and reconfirmed with me that if I was ready with the script and other logistics, then he was ready to begin shooting in March itself since his dates were available. He also asked me if we could work towards December release and I was game for it. Other than that I didn't ask him about any conversations with Aamir. What was the need for me to do so?"
The film would retain more or less the same cast with Sonakshi Sinha and Sonu Sood joining Salman.
